Title Optical properties of Polycarbonate-ZnO nanocomposite films
Type Presentation
Keywords polycarbonate; nanocomposite; ZnO nanoparticles; FTIR
Abstract In this work, we have used ZnO nanoparticles with average size 50 nm and polycarbonate to produce nanocpmposite films. Initially polycarbonate was dissolved in dichloromethane. Then ZnO nanoparticles with were added to the solution. The nanocomposite films were obtained by solvent evaporation method at 40oC in an oven. X-Ray diffraction analysis (XRD), FTIR spectroscopy were used for characterization of polycarbonate and polycarbonate -ZnO nanocomposite. UV-Vis was used to study the induced changes of the optical properties of polycarbonate and polycarbonate-ZnO nanocomposite
